GM#28 MAY 17, 1941 VS DETROIT TIGERS
CALIGIURI IMPROVES TO 5-0, WITH SHUTOUT OF TIGERS
DETROIT 0 0 0 0 0 0 0 0 0 0 6 1
PHILA 0 0 2 0 3 0 0 1 X 5 6 0
WP-FRED CALIGIURI(5-0) LP-TOMMY BRIDGES
HR-JOSH GIBSON(9)
Fred Caligiuri continues to draw inspiration from his Negro League teammates. Some pitchers would have resented their joining the team, but not Fred. Despite being the fourth starter in the rotation, he is undefeated at 5-0 and pitched his first shutout of the season, in a 5-0 win against the Detroit Tigers.
Josh Gibson homered for the second straight day and now has nine on the year. Philadelphia wins the series, two games to one.
